2023 Estimated Appeal Distribution
Catholic Schools 14%
Seminaries & Religious Orders 13%
Youth & Campus Ministry, Marriage & Family Life, Religious Education 12%
Parish Rebates 11%
Catholic Charities 10%
Priest & Deacon Advanced Studies 8%
Spiritual & Pastoral Outreach 7%
Camps & Outdoor Science Education 6%
Hispanic Ministry/Centro San Juan Diego 5%
Catholic Communications 5%
Black Catholic Ministry & Other Grants 5%
Appeal Campaign Costs 4%
